There are wireless systems available for home security, as another option. Systems that are wired are cheaper, but they need unattractive wiring inside your home and may malfunction when you have a power outage. Wireless systems tend to be easier for installation and maintenance, and they will not go out if your power does.

Make sure that your smoke detectors are part of a unified system. This type of your home’s alarms should communicate with each other. That way, they all alarm. This ensures that you will always know when a potential fire. The earlier you spot a potential fire, the better your chances of putting out the fire before it spreads and does much damage.

Install a surveillance system in your home. Installing video cameras, both visible and hidden, are a great way to secure your home. Visible cameras can deter many intruders and if they disable them, the hidden cameras can still capture footage. Many surveillance systems may be easily accessed through a cell phone so that you can check on your house while you’re away.
